Sewer Repair in Woodbridge, VA
Sewer repair services address issues within a property's underground sewer system, including pipelines that carry wastewater away from the home. Projects typically involve fixing or replacing damaged or broken sewer lines, clearing blockages, and restoring proper flow to prevent backups and overflows. Homeowners often seek sewer repair when experiencing persistent clogs, foul odors, slow drains, or signs of sewage leaks, aiming to ensure the sanitation and safety of their property.
Before requesting sewer repair, property owners should understand the scope of the problem, including whether the issue is localized or widespread, and if any underlying causes such as tree root intrusion or pipe corrosion are involved. It’s also helpful to know the age and material of existing sewer lines, as this can influence the repair approach. Proper diagnostics, such as camera inspections, are commonly used to accurately identify issues and determine the most effective solution.

Common Sewer Repair Jobs
Sewer Line Replacement - involves removing and installing new sewer pipes to replace damaged or aging lines.
Sewer Pipe Repair - addresses cracks, leaks, or blockages in existing sewer lines to restore proper flow.
Drain Line Repair - focuses on fixing broken or collapsed drain pipes to prevent backups and flooding.
Video Sewer Inspection - uses cameras to identify pipe damage or blockages inside the sewer system.
Root Removal Services - clears tree roots invading sewer lines that can cause clogs and damage.
Emergency Sewer Services - provides prompt assistance for severe sewer backups or pipe failures.
Sewer Repair Questions
What are signs of sewer problems? Signs include persistent backups, slow drains, foul odors, and gurgling sounds in plumbing fixtures.
When is sewer repair needed? Repair is necessary when there are frequent clogs, sewage backups, or visible pipe damage detected during inspections.
What types of sewer repair services are available? Services include trenchless repairs, pipe relining, and traditional pipe replacement to address different types of sewer issues.
How can property owners prevent sewer problems? Regular inspections, avoiding flushing non-degradable items, and proper disposal of grease can help prevent sewer blockages and damage.
